We think this is how you could land Nursery Nurse
✨Tip Number 1
Network with other nursery professionals in your area. Attend local childcare events or workshops to meet people who might know about job openings or can provide a recommendation.
✨Tip Number 2
Consider volunteering at local nurseries or community centres. This not only gives you hands-on experience but also helps you build connections that could lead to job opportunities.
✨Tip Number 3
Stay updated on the latest early years education practices and regulations. Being knowledgeable about current trends can make you stand out during interviews and discussions.
✨Tip Number 4
Be proactive in reaching out to nurseries directly, even if they haven't advertised positions. Express your interest and ask if they have any upcoming vacancies or need extra help.

How to prepare for a job interview at www.findapprenticeship.service.gov.uk - Jobboard
✨Show Your Passion for Childcare
Make sure to express your enthusiasm for working with children during the interview. Share specific examples of how you've engaged with kids in previous roles, whether in a nursery, childminding, or babysitting. This will demonstrate your genuine interest in the position.
✨Highlight Relevant Qualifications
Be prepared to discuss your Level 2 or 3 early years qualification or any equivalent certifications. Explain how your training has equipped you with the skills necessary to ensure children's safety and engage them in educational activities.
✨Discuss Flexibility and Availability
Since the role offers flexible work options, be clear about your availability and willingness to adapt your schedule. This shows that you are committed to maintaining a healthy work-life balance while being dedicated to the job.
✨Prepare for Scenario-Based Questions
Expect questions that assess your problem-solving skills in childcare situations. Think of scenarios where you had to manage conflicts, ensure safety, or engage children in learning. Practising these responses can help you feel more confident during the interview.
